As the education sector continues to evolve, the role of HR and payroll teams has become increasingly important. HR and payroll teams are responsible for ensuring that employees are paid accurately and on time, managing employee records, and maintaining compliance with regulations. However, with the help of HR and payroll systems, these teams can also leverage data, analytics and reporting to make data-driven decisions that can help improve the overall effectiveness of an educational institution.

 

Analytics and Reporting in HR and Payroll Systems

Analytics and reporting in HR and payroll systems allow educational institutions to gather, analyse, monitor and track data related to their workforce, including absence, performance and employee demographics. This data can be used to identify trends, such as employee turnover or low attendance rates, and make data-driven decisions to address these issues, as well as reports that provide valuable insights into how a school or academy workforce is performing. Essentially data and analytics significantly help to identify areas for improvement and inform strategic decision-making.

Benefits of Analytics and Reporting in HR and Payroll Systems 

  1. Identifying Areas for Improvement: Analytics and reporting can help HR and payroll teams identify areas for improvement in a school or academy trust’s workforce. For example, if an institution has high employee turnover, analytics and reporting can help identify the underlying causes of this issue, such as poor employee engagement or inadequate compensation.
  2. Tracking Employee Performance: Analytics and reporting can help track employee performance, allowing HR and payroll teams to identify top performers and areas where employees may need additional training or support.
  3. Improving Resource Allocation: Analytics and reporting can help educational institutions allocate resources more effectively by identifying areas where resources may be underutilized or where additional resources may be needed.
  4. Improving Compliance: Analytics and reporting can help ensure compliance with regulations related to payroll, taxes, and benefits. This can help institutions avoid costly fines and penalties for non-compliance.
  5. Enabling Data-Driven Decisions: Analytics and reporting allow HR and payroll teams to make data-driven decisions based on real-time data. This can help institutions make more informed decisions and improve overall performance.

Analytics, Reporting and People Strategy

Analytics and reporting in HR and payroll systems can support a school or academy trust’s people strategy by allowing HR and payroll teams to identify and address workforce issues early on, alleviating the impact on an establishments overall performance. For example, if analytics and reporting show that a school is experiencing high employee turnover, HR and payroll teams can use this data to develop retention strategies that may include adjusting compensation packages, offering additional benefits, or improving employee engagement. By identifying and addressing workforce issues through data-driven decision-making, educational institutions can create a more engaged, productive, and satisfied workforce, which can ultimately lead to improved outcomes.
